Netsuke of Bakemono and Blind Man

The Metropolitan Museum of Art

Dark brown wooden sculpture of a large creature and a small old man. The creature has a large head with a bald cap, protruding eyes, and a long red tongue sticking out of its mouth. Its hands are raised with palms facing inward. It wears a robe. The old man is small, bald, and holds a cane. He wears a robe and has a smiling face. The background is light gray. The sculpture is titled "Bakemono and Blind Man".
